When is the best time to purchase an airline ticket?

For the 30-plus years I’ve been in the travel business, this question has come up time and time again.  In 2013, CheapAir.com conducted a study that monitored 4,191,533 ticket purchases over 10 months. Bookings ranged from 320 days in advance to 1 day in advance, and included every possible booking date in between. The study found that the best time to buy a domestic airline ticket was 54 days in advance (7-1/2 weeks).  They also uncovered a “prime booking window” of 29-104 days prior to your travel days to be optimum.

This study also found that for domestic flights, those who booked before the prime booking window of 29-104 days in advance, paid an average of $33 more per ticket than those who booked within that window. But those who booked too late paid an average of $73 more per ticket.
